Buffett follows the Benjamin Graham school of worth investing, which looks for securities whose prices are unjustifiably low based on their intrinsic worth.

Some of the aspects Buffett thinks about are business performance, business debt, and earnings margins. Other factors to consider for worth financiers like Buffett consist of whether business are public, how dependent they are on products, and how low-cost they are. Value investors try to find securities with rates that are unjustifiably low based upon their intrinsic worth - warren buffett three qualities. There isn't a generally accepted method to identify intrinsic worth, however it's frequently approximated by examining a business's fundamentals. Like deal hunters, the worth investor searches for stocks thought to be underestimated by the market, or stocks that are valuable however not recognized by the bulk of other buyers.

Numerous value investors do not support the efficient market hypothesis (EMH). This theory suggests that stocks constantly trade at their reasonable value, which makes it harder for investors to either purchase stocks that are undervalued or sell them at inflated costs. They do trust that the market will ultimately start to prefer those quality stocks that were, for a time, underestimated.

Buffett, nevertheless, isn't interested in the supply and demand intricacies of the stock exchange. In fact, he's not truly interested in the activities of the stock market at all. This is the implication in his well-known paraphrase of a Benjamin Graham quote: "In the short run, the market is a voting machine but in the long run it is a weighing device." He looks at each business as a whole, so he chooses stocks exclusively based upon their overall potential as a company.

When Buffett invests in a business, he isn't worried with whether the market will eventually recognize its worth. He is interested in how well that company can generate income as a business. The debt-to-equity ratio (D/E) is another essential characteristic Buffett considers carefully. Buffett prefers to see a percentage of financial obligation so that profits development is being produced from investors' equity instead of borrowed cash. The D/E ratio is determined as follows: Debt-to-Equity Ratio = Overall Liabilities Investors' Equity This ratio reveals the proportion of equity and debt the company utilizes to fund its assets, and the higher the ratio, the more debtrather than equityis financing the company.

For a more stringent test, financiers sometimes utilize just long-lasting financial obligation rather of total liabilities in the estimation above.
